I hate it because I get Revit models that I have to clean up in Max before rendering. Every curved surface has triangulation and smoothing problems. Then there are the coplanar faces, extra vertices, unwelded vertices, etc. etc.... Oh and they also want me to keep a live link via FBX in case the design changes. Fun!

I hate all sort of BIM software!, my experience after having tested lots of them(Revit, Archicad, Vectorworks) is that the concept is nice but the reality is quite different. If you want to design in 3D use a good 3d app and use a 2d app for the drafting.
